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| African forest elephant | Black Bat |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(動物) | Animalia (動物) |
| Phylum same | Chordata (脊索動物) | Chordata (脊索動物) |
| Class same | Mammalia (哺乳類) | Mammalia (哺乳類) |
| Order | Proboscidea (ゾウ目) | Chiroptera (翼手目) |
| Family | Elephantidae (Elephants) | Vespertilionidae |
| Genus | Loxodonta (African Elephants) | Lasionycteris |
| Species | Loxodonta cyclotis | Lasionycteris noctivagans |
Evolutionary Relationship
African forest elephant and Black Bat share a common ancestor at the Class level: Mammalia. (哺乳類)
